King's Lynn and West Norfolk is responsible for inspecting food businesses within its area as part of the Food Hygiene Rating Scheme (FHRS). There are currently 1,497 establishments with hygiene ratings, with an average rating of 4.8/5.
Environmental health officers from King's Lynn and West Norfolk visit restaurants, takeaways, pubs, cafes, and other food businesses to assess hygiene standards. They examine how food is handled and prepared, the cleanliness and condition of the premises, and how effectively the business manages food safety.
Inspection frequency depends on the risk level of each establishment. Higher-risk businesses — including those with previous low ratings — are inspected more frequently. Businesses that disagree with their rating can request a re-inspection or appeal through their local authority.
